Two agent skills plus helper scripts that put spare agent tokens to work hunting AI startup and open-source ideas. The workflow generates AI-era theses and product/OSS bet sketches, then scans sources to kill, sharpen, or de-risk them through relevance gates, red-team critique, competitor checks, and CEO-style advance/pause/reject decisions. Produces a decision-chain research memo and an optional local JSONL evidence memory. Note: the rendered report is written in Chinese.
